Investment Rating - The report does not explicitly state an investment rating for the aviation transportation industry [2] Core Insights - The aviation transportation industry is a cyclical sector with a strong correlation to GDP growth, and in developed countries, its annual growth rate can be 1.5 to 2 times that of GDP once income levels surpass a certain threshold [4] - The industry is expected to benefit from policy support aimed at expanding international routes and improving operational efficiency [5][6] - In 2024, the aviation market in China saw significant recovery, with passenger turnover reaching historical highs and international routes recovering rapidly [8][12] Industry Overview - Aviation transportation plays a crucial role in the transportation system, characterized by its efficiency and convenience [4] - The industry is projected to grow for 30 to 40 years as economic growth and rising income levels in China drive demand for air travel [4] Industry Policies - Recent policy changes, including the expansion of international flight routes and the simplification of entry and exit procedures, are expected to accelerate the development of international passenger services [5] - The implementation of the "International Passenger Air Rights Market Access and Allocation" is anticipated to enhance operational efficiency and reduce ineffective capacity [6] Industry Performance - In 2024, the total transport turnover in China's civil aviation industry reached 1485.17 billion ton-kilometers, a year-on-year increase of 25.0% [8] - Passenger turnover reached 12914.72 billion passenger-kilometers, with domestic routes accounting for 78.99% and international routes showing a remarkable recovery [8] - The cargo market also saw growth, with total cargo turnover reaching 353.89 billion ton-kilometers, a 24.8% increase year-on-year [12] Industry Competition - The Chinese aviation market is dominated by three major airlines, with increasing market concentration as struggling airlines are acquired or restructured [21][22] - The competitive landscape is characterized by a mix of state-owned, private, and foreign airlines, with the three major airlines benefiting from government support and a strong market position [21][22] Industry Supply and Demand - The aviation industry faces challenges from fluctuating fuel prices, exchange rate volatility, and competition from high-speed rail [24][25][27] - The report highlights the significant impact of oil prices on operational costs, which can account for 20% to 50% of total operating costs [25] Future Development - Short-term demand for air travel is expected to remain high due to robust consumer sentiment and tourism recovery [34] - Long-term growth prospects are supported by China's resilient economic development and increasing domestic consumption [34]
